The CONTSID toolbox for Matlab: extensions and latest developments
This paper describes the latest developments for the CONtinuous-Time System IDentification (CONTSID) toolbox to be run with Matlab which includes time-domain identification methods for estimating continuous-time models directly from sampled data. The main additions to the new version aim at extending the available methods to handle wider practical situations in order to enhance the application ...
متن کاملThe SSM Toolbox for Matlab
State Space Models (SSM) is a MATLAB 7.0 software toolbox for doing time series analysis by state space meth-ods. The software features fully interactive construction and combination of models, with support for univariate andmultivariate models, complex time-varying (dynamic) models, non-Gaussian models, and various standard modelssuch as ARIMA and structural time-series models. In this paper, MATLAB code for a recently developed meta-heuristic methodology, the vibrating particles system (VPS) algorithm, is presented. The VPS is a population-based algorithm which simulates a free vibration of single degree of freedom systems with viscous damping. متن کاملMATLAB toolbox for functional connectivity
The term "functional connectivity" is used to denote correlations in activation among spatially-distinct brain regions, either in a resting state or when processing external stimuli. Functional connectivity has been extensively evaluated with several functional neuroimaging methods, particularly PET and fMRI.
